Snow in the High Country, Rain in the Foothills as December Rolls In

Posted by: thepinetree on 11/30/2023 04:03 PM
Arnold, CA...As this series of weather systems rolls through it will bring snow above 5,000 ft and rain below. The full forecasts from the National Weather Service for this weekend are below...

Get Ready for the Holidays, Shop Local & Save at Sender's Market Ace Hardware

Posted by: thepinetree on 11/26/2023 08:58 AM
Mountain Ranch & Valley Springs, CA...In 1950, we started out as a family operation with Erich’s father and mother, August and Freida Sender, in a century-old adobe building. The upstairs was home to the Sender family, and the first floor included groceries, a meat market, a bar, and a small eating place called Opa’s Smokehouse. On Christmas morning in 1968, the old store was destroyed by fire. But in June 1969, Sender’s Market, Inc. was opened. Since that time, there have been many changes, including remodeling, expansion, and the addition of many employees. That’s also when we added the truss plant and purchased Sender’s Market Ace Hardware in Valley Springs. Today, we’re still family owned and still working hard to stock everything from pantry essentials to power tools. West Point Man Loses His Life in Early Morning Vehicle vs Trees Collision

Posted by: thepinetree on 11/17/2023 06:57 PM
On November 17, 2023, at approximately 2045 hours, the California Highway Patrol was dispatched to a collision on Winton Road. P-1 was driving V-1 westbound on Winton Road. For an unknown reason, P-1 allowed V-1 to drift from the roadway, to the right, where V-1 collided with several trees. Emergency personnel responded and life saving measures were attempted. P-1 succumbed to his injuries. No other vehicles were involved. This collision is still under investigation.

Calaveras, Eastern San Joaquin, Eastern Stanislaus and Tuolumne Counties Burn Permit Suspension Lifted

Posted by: thepinetree on 10/29/2023 11:11 AM
San Andreas, CA...Effective Wednesday, November 1, 2023, at 8 a.m. the burn permit suspension in Calaveras, Eastern San Joaquin, Eastern Stanislaus and Tuolumne Counties will be lifted. CAL FIRE Tuolumne-Calaveras Unit Chief Nick Casci is formally cancelling the burn permit suspension and advises that those possessing current and valid agriculture and residential burn permits can now resume burning on permissible burn days.
